Step 1: Assessment and Planning

We’ll send a trained technician to your home to assess the damage and identify the source of the issue. This will help us develop a customized plan to address the problem and prevent further damage. Our team will work with you to find out the best course of action and provide a clear estimate of the costs involved.

Step 2: Water Removal and Drying

Next, we’ll use specialized equipment to remove the standing water and dry the affected area. This may involve using wet vacuums, air movers, and dehumidifiers to remove excess moisture and speed up the drying process. Our equipment is designed to handle even the toughest jobs, and our technicians will work tirelessly to get your home back to normal.

Step 3: Sanitizing and Disinfecting

Once the area is dry, we’ll use antimicrobial treatments to sanitize and disinfect the affected area. This will help prevent the growth of mold and mildew, and ensure your home remains safe and healthy. Our treatments are designed to remove bacteria, viruses, and other microorganisms that can pose a risk to your health.

Step 4: Repair and Reconstruction

Finally, we’ll work with you to repair and reconstruct any damaged areas. This may involve replacing drywall, flooring, or other materials, and ensuring that your home is safe and secure. Bedroom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ill (less than 100 sq. Ft.) Yes No DIY cleanup and drying are usually enough for small spills.
Large water spill (over 100 sq. Ft.) No Yes Large spills need specialized equipment and expertise to ensure proper drying and prevention of further damage.
Hidden water damage (e.g., behind walls or under flooring) No Yes Hidden water dam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to detect and address.
Water damage from a burst pipe or appliance failure No Yes Water damage from a burst pipe or appliance failure needs immediate attention and specialized expertise to prevent further damage and ensure safety.
Water damage in a high-traffic area (e.g., kitchen or bathroom) No Yes Water damage in high-traffic areas needs specialized equipment and expertise to ensure proper drying and prevention of further damage.

Bedroom Water Removal Cost in Sunrise, FL

The cost of Bedroom Water Removal in Sunrise, FL can vary widely dep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Get a free estimate to find out the costs involved and plan accordingly.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and planning $200 – $500 Severity of damage and size of affected area
Water removal and drying $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and labor costs
Sanitizing and disinfecting $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of antimicrobial treatment needed, and labor costs
Repair and reconstruction $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, type of repairs needed, and labor costs
Total cost $3,700 – $17,500 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ment and evaluation of the damage. Get a free estimate to find out the costs involved and plan accordingly.
